WebFeb 23, 2024 · To get started, players need to create a Portal to enter The Twilight Forest Dimension. Place 10 Grass Blocks in a square shape, leaving a 2×2 area empty in the middle. Then place a flower on each of the Grass Blocks, and fill the empty area with water. Portal to The Twilight Forest. When throwing a Diamond into the Water, lightning will ...

WebThe Twilight Lich is a boss mob added by Twilight Forest that can be found in the top level of a Lich Tower. It is a tall skeleton-like creature wearing a purple cape and golden crown. The Twilight Lich holds a scepter that has the functionality of all four of the Scepters, but it only drops one type of Scepter on death. WebThe Final Castle (formerly just The Castle) is a landmark added by Twilight Forest. It is a work in progress and in future updates will house the final boss fight. The Castle sits on a mesa of Deadrock protected by the Thornlands. Many Forest Ravens can be seen spread out on the mesa of Deadrock. WebApr 27, 2015 · If you picked up the scepter before picking up the trophy for killing the lich, you may not have unlocked the achievement, and the progression system is 100% based on what achievements you've earned in the Twilight Forest.
